news 2026/4/17 7:58:38

如何快速构建AI智能助手:LangChain完整开发指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
如何快速构建AI智能助手:LangChain完整开发指南

如何快速构建AI智能助手:LangChain完整开发指南

【免费下载链接】langchainLangChain是一个由大型语言模型 (LLM) 驱动的应用程序开发框架。。源项目地址:https://github.com/langchain-ai/langchain项目地址: https://gitcode.com/GitHub_Trending/la/langchain

LangChain是一个强大的AI应用开发框架,专门用于构建基于大语言模型的智能助手和代理应用。这个开源项目为开发者提供了完整的工具链,让AI应用的构建变得更加简单高效。🎯

为什么选择LangChain?

在当今AI技术快速发展的时代,LangChain为开发者提供了一个标准化的接口来连接各种AI模型、工具和数据源。无论你是想构建客服机器人、智能问答系统,还是复杂的业务代理,LangChain都能提供强大的支持。

LangChain的核心优势在于其模块化架构,开发者可以轻松组合不同的组件来构建复杂的AI应用。框架内置了丰富的集成库,支持主流AI服务提供商如OpenAI、Anthropic、Google等,让你无需重复造轮子。

核心功能模块详解

智能对话系统构建

LangChain提供了完整的聊天模型接口,支持多种对话场景。从简单的问答到复杂的多轮对话,开发者可以快速实现各种交互需求。

多源数据集成能力

通过文档加载器和向量存储模块,LangChain能够轻松连接各种数据源,包括数据库、API接口、本地文件等。

工作流编排与自动化

利用runnables模块,开发者可以构建复杂的AI工作流,实现任务的自动化处理和智能决策。

快速开始实战

安装LangChain非常简单,只需一行命令:

pip install langchain

然后你就可以开始构建你的第一个AI应用了。LangChain提供了丰富的示例和模板,帮助你快速上手。

实际应用场景案例

企业智能客服

许多企业使用LangChain构建24/7在线的智能客服系统,能够处理大量用户咨询,显著提升服务效率。

教育智能助手

教育机构利用LangChain开发个性化学习助手,为学生提供定制化的学习建议和答疑服务。

业务自动化代理

金融、电商等行业使用LangChain构建智能业务代理,自动化处理复杂的业务流程。

开发最佳实践

模块化设计思路

在开发过程中,建议采用模块化的设计思路。LangChain的组件架构让代码更加清晰可维护。

性能优化技巧

通过合理的缓存策略和异步处理,可以显著提升AI应用的响应速度和处理能力。

未来发展趋势

随着AI技术的不断演进,LangChain将持续扩展其功能边界。从多模态交互到更复杂的推理能力,LangChain为开发者提供了面向未来的技术基础。

拥抱LangChain,开启智能应用开发的新征程!✨

相关资源

  • 核心模块源码:libs/core/
  • 智能代理实现:libs/langchain/agents/
  • 对话模型集成:libs/langchain/chat_models/

通过LangChain,开发者可以快速构建出功能强大、性能稳定的AI智能助手,为企业和用户创造更多价值。

【免费下载链接】langchainLangChain是一个由大型语言模型 (LLM) 驱动的应用程序开发框架。。源项目地址:https://github.com/langchain-ai/langchain项目地址: https://gitcode.com/GitHub_Trending/la/langchain

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 7:37:54

基于VUE的网络安全技术课程系统[VUE]-计算机毕业设计源码+LW文档

摘要:随着互联网的飞速发展,网络安全问题日益凸显,网络安全技术课程的重要性也与日俱增。为了提高该课程的管理效率与学习体验,本文设计并实现了基于VUE的网络安全技术课程系统。该系统涵盖系统用户管理、课程类别管理、课程模块管…

作者头像 李华
网站建设 2026/4/18 5:38:05

又一款带采集的微信群导航系统源码

源码介绍:独家对接 5 大流量公域平台,每天采集 500 优质群聊,扫码加群转化率超高,亲测日均引流 100,手机电脑都能用,操作简单到爆 适合人群:需要精准客源的商家 / 企业 社群运营从业者 私域流量…

作者头像 李华
网站建设 2026/4/13 6:29:14

KaiGe超强编程助手web开源

源码介绍:一款专业的 Web 端编程辅助工具,基于 Python Flask 框架开发,为开发者提供丰富的编程相关功能和便捷的代码处理服务。下载地址(无套路,无须解压密码)https://pan.quark.cn/s/436f4f872b61源码截图…

作者头像 李华
网站建设 2026/4/17 12:33:23

HeyGem.ai视频生成性能瓶颈突破指南

HeyGem.ai视频生成性能瓶颈突破指南 【免费下载链接】HeyGem.ai 项目地址: https://gitcode.com/GitHub_Trending/he/HeyGem.ai 在AI视频生成技术快速发展的今天,许多开发者在使用HeyGem.ai进行数字人视频创作时都曾遭遇过这样的困扰:明明硬件配…

作者头像 李华
网站建设 2026/4/18 6:59:45

3步掌握Lua CJSON:JSON数据处理终极指南

3步掌握Lua CJSON:JSON数据处理终极指南 【免费下载链接】lua-cjson Lua CJSON is a fast JSON encoding/parsing module for Lua 项目地址: https://gitcode.com/gh_mirrors/lu/lua-cjson Lua CJSON是一个专为Lua语言设计的高性能JSON编码解析模块&#xff…

作者头像 李华
网站建设 2026/4/18 6:49:11

6、新喜剧表演文化的兴起与演变

新喜剧表演文化的兴起与演变 1. 面具与角色的推测 在戏剧表演中,面具的使用是一个关键元素。对于Stratophanes这个角色,如果他既不是吹牛者也不是无赖,那么他很可能戴着第一种episeistos面具。不过,也存在一种可能性,即Menander可能会让职业士兵不戴episeistoi面具,而是…

作者头像 李华